Output 6fc8a05ec13d7c5fb9d7ab74b5f64c7e1ce7baf63f8d19716791960cce400fef:1

value
4052598
script pubkey
OP_0 OP_PUSHBYTES_20 8c999fe66911e9a890bfcc9dfd1c2de27569a73f
address
bc1q3jvelenfz8563y9lejwl68pduf6knfelkwrpzr
transaction
6fc8a05ec13d7c5fb9d7ab74b5f64c7e1ce7baf63f8d19716791960cce400fef
confirmations
170986
spent
true